Can you set up indoors? At a school, church, or gym?
Yes — we set up indoors all the time. Three things to confirm:
- Ceiling height: the inflatable height + 2 ft of clearance is required (most standard houses need 12–15 ft ceilings; tall slides need 18–22 ft)
- Path width to setup spot: doorways and hallways must clear the inflatable when rolled in — most are 3 ft wide, larger ones 4–5 ft wide
- Surface: we use sandbags for indoor anchoring (we never drive stakes through indoor floors)
